Health Ministry Issues Advisory on Potential Flu-Like Illness Outbreak

[Nairobi Wire - Kenya] - 8/01/2025
The Ministry of Health has confirmed that it is closely monitoring reports of a potential outbreak of a flu-like illness caused by the Human Metapneumovirus (HMPV).
